Interview with Donna Atkins, Product Marketing Manager at Zebra Technologies

Security Products Editor-In-Chief Ralph C. Jensen: Describe the main features and benefits of your product.

Donna Atkins, Product Marketing Manager at Zebra Technologies: The Zebra ZXP Series 8 printer and laminator creates ID cards that feature:

  • Lamination on both sides in one fast pass for optimum durability
  • High-resolution photo and image quality
  • Superior Durability and Security
  • Optional magnetic stripes, bar codes, contactless-entry chips -- or all three. This makes the cards very versatile for different types of entry points throughout the facility.
  • Multiple security features, including 2-D/3-D holographic laminates and foils, guilloche patterns, micro-text, optical variable ink and more.

Jensen: What target customer will benefit most from this product's features and functionalities?

Atkins: Directors and/or Managers of Security will work directly with the systems integrators to select and implement a new or upgraded security system for the building(s).

Jensen: What sets this product apart from its peers?

Atkins: The ZXP is the fastest printer on the market, even when considering most or all of the security features listed above.
